About
I wear many hats professionally. I am an MD, a Clinical Researcher, a Project Management Professional, an Instructor at UofT, Professor at George Brown College and Humber College and a family oriented female.
I am also a published author of a few medical research publications featured in the most prestigious medical journals. My research has been published in the Journal of American College of Cardiology, International Diabetes Federation and the Journal of European Society of Cardiology.
I also conducts my own mental health workshops which speak about stress management, relationship management, good communication skills and Applied Suicide Interventions Skills training (ASIST). ASIST is a very powerful workshop that allows for anybody who gets certified in it to be able to do suicide first aid. Just like CPR certification is common within our general public and communities, there is a need for suicide first aid to be common as well.
I have conducted the ASIST program at the Centre for Deen Studies and have delivered a workshop in spiritual counseling and mental health by Iman Dr. Hamid Slimi.
I aim to build a stronger community through my compassion to educate and bring awareness to mental health.
My modalities includes: Brief Therapy, Adlerian Therapy, Enhancing Sexual Experiences For Couples,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Mindfulness Based Therapy, Dialectic Based Therapy (DHT), Solution Focused Therapy, Psychodynamic, Humanistic/Experiential Therapy, And Mindfulness Based Stress Reduction Therapy.
